1// RUN: %clang_analyze_cc1 \2// RUN:  -analyzer-checker=security.PutenvStackArray \3// RUN:  -verify %s4 5#include "Inputs/system-header-simulator.h"6void free(void *);7void *malloc(size_t);8int putenv(char *);9int snprintf(char *, size_t, const char *, ...);10 11int test_auto_var(const char *var) {12  char env[1024];13  (void)snprintf(env, sizeof(env), "TEST=%s", var);14  return putenv(env); // expected-warning{{The 'putenv' function should not be called with arrays that have automatic storage}}15}16 17int test_static_var(const char *var) {18  static char env[1024];19  (void)snprintf(env, sizeof(env), "TEST=%s", var);20  return putenv(env); // no-warning: static array is used21}22 23void test_heap_memory(const char *var) {24  const char *env_format = "TEST=%s";25  const size_t len = strlen(var) + strlen(env_format);26  char *env = (char *)malloc(len);27  if (env == NULL)28    return;29  if (putenv(env) != 0) // no-warning: env was dynamically allocated.30    free(env);31}32 33typedef struct {34  int A;35  char Env[1024];36} Mem;37 38int test_auto_var_struct() {39  Mem mem;40  return putenv(mem.Env); // expected-warning{{The 'putenv' function should not be called with}}41}42 43int test_auto_var_subarray() {44  char env[1024];45  return putenv(env + 100); // expected-warning{{The 'putenv' function should not be called with}}46}47 48int f_test_auto_var_call(char *env) {49  return putenv(env); // expected-warning{{The 'putenv' function should not be called with}}50}51 52int test_auto_var_call() {53  char env[1024];54  return f_test_auto_var_call(env);55}56 57int test_constant() {58  char *env = "TEST";59  return putenv(env); // no-warning: data is not on the stack60}61 62extern char *ext_env;63int test_extern() {64  return putenv(ext_env); // no-warning: extern storage class.65}66 67void test_auto_var_reset() {68  char env[] = "NAME=value";69  putenv(env); // expected-warning{{The 'putenv' function should not be called with}}70  // ... (do something)71  // Even cases like this are likely a bug:72  // It looks like that if one string was passed to putenv,73  // it should not be deallocated at all, because when reading the74  // environment variable a pointer into this string is returned.75  // In this case, if another (or the same) thread reads variable "NAME"76  // at this point and does not copy the returned string, the data may77  // become invalid.78  putenv((char *)"NAME=anothervalue");79}80 81void f_main(char *env) {82  putenv(env); // no warning: string allocated in stack of 'main'83}84 85int main(int argc, char **argv) {86  char env[] = "NAME=value";87  putenv(env); // no warning: string allocated in stack of 'main'88  f_main(env);89  return 0;90}91
